Multi-value Query ↔ JSON Converter
Convert query strings and JSON while preserving repeated parameter order as arrays. The source is not changed; open the output in the target app to verify interoperability.
What does this tool do?
Convert query strings and JSON while preserving repeated parameter order as arrays. Multi-value Query ↔ JSON Converter limitation: Keep the source copy and verify output interoperability in the target application.
- Input
- For Multi-value Query ↔ JSON Converter, provide syntactically valid JSON containing the object, array, or fields named by the tool. The requested outcome is to convert query strings and JSON while preserving repeated parameter order as arrays.
- Output
- When Multi-value Query ↔ JSON Converter finishes, it returns a parsed structure, field metrics, and explicit syntax findings, organised around the goal to convert query strings and JSON while preserving repeated parameter order as arrays.
- Method
- Multi-value Query ↔ JSON Converter uses this disclosed method to convert query strings and JSON while preserving repeated parameter order as arrays: parsing uses deterministic rules that preserve field and type boundaries.
- Verification
- Before accepting a Multi-value Query ↔ JSON Converter result, complete field names, value types, escaping, and empty or null values compared with the source; the evidence should support the goal to convert query strings and JSON while preserving repeated parameter order as arrays.
